1995 Nissan Truck Engine slows and sputters at 3000 rpm

The engine starts to slow and sputter at 3000 rpm. A mechanic found nothing wrong when he checked the computer. He replaced the air intake control, cleaned the fuel lines and replaced the filter and replaced the plugs. None of that worked so he thought it must be the computer.
My question: any other possibilities? If it is the computer, where is it located?

Lack of acceleration,chugging,hesitating,bogging etc. could be caused by one of the following below.

Inspect and test all the following listed below and get back with some results

Oxygen sensor.
Catalytic converter.
Fuel injectors dirty/sticking.
Mass airflow sensor/Airflow meter.
Throttle position sensor.
Manifold absolute pressure sensor.
EGR Valve
Fuel pressure regulator leaking or defective fuel pump.
False air leakage.
Fuel contamination.
Foul/defective spark plugs.
Open spark plug wires.
Ignition coil/Coil packs defective.
Incorrect ignition timing.
Cap and rotor.
